C# OBJECT KULLANıMı - GENEL BAKış

C# Object Kullanımı - Genel Bakış

C# Object Kullanımı - Genel Bakış

Blog Article



C# dilinde Object dershaneını kullanmanın sebepleri ve nasıl kullanılması gerektiği adida açıklanmıştır:

Object dershaneı, rastgele bir nesnenin baş özelliklerini ve davranışlarını tanımlamak için kullanılır. Bu sayede, rastgele bir dershane oluşturulduğunda, Object sınıfının karınindeki asliye özelliklere ve davranışlara kendiliğinden olarak muvasala sağlanır.

Bileğkonukenlerin sınıftaki görevleri yine aynı şekildedir: Ayar tasarruf etmek… Değkonukenlerin porte tutması haricinde bu kıymeti denetleme edebilme yahut mantıklı olup olmadığına hüküm verebilme yetiler yoktur. Kısacası kendi haysiyet aralığı içre olan her veriyi tabii olarak ikrar paha ve taşıyabilir.

olarak bilinen bir dershane yahut yapı dışındaki koddan erişilmesi yalnızçlanır. Gayrı yöntemler ve özellikler sırf klasında veya mimarisında kullanım derunin mümkün.

Şimdi projemizi çkızılıştıralım ve Circle button nesnesine tıklanıldığında Listbox nesnesine eklenen verileri görelim.

Eğer bir sınıfa Interface uygulanmışsa doğrusu implement edilmişse, o Interface derunindeki metotlar kesinlikle sınıfta da uygulanmalı doğrusu implement yapılmak zorundadır. Önceki derslerim olan C# Inheritance – C# Kalıt Konseptı ve C# Class Encapsulation derslerim sinein hazırladığım yürütüm içerisinde Interface konusu da ekleyeceğim.

Asıl fonksiyonda tasarrufı kolay olsa da kıraat ve çit fonksiyonunda epeyi bir muamele gereklidir. Bu nedenle bu fonksiyonu kullanmanız salık edilmez. Ama temelı durumlarda bu fonksiyonları tutunmak zorunda kalabilirsiniz.

object b=10; //Boxing Üstte b adında object tipli bir oynak oluşturduk.Bu oluşturduğumuz değkonukeni Unboxing akdetmek karınin zirdaki işlemi yapmamız gerekiyor.

Dolayısıyla Encapsülation’i elan basitçe kılmaktadır. Hassaten property’lerde field olarak kullanılabilir. Property’lerin tanımı aşağıdaki imza üzere mimarilır.

her birinde yeni ve farklı davranışlevler dâhilin icraatı edebiyat. Bu C# Object Kullanımı türetilmiş sınıflar zaten sınıfında tanılamamlanan tüm davranışlara BankAccount sahiptir.

Yukarıdaki verdiğim derslere nazar atmadan bu dersi incelerseniz anlamsız mevrut bölgeler olur. Bu sebeple öncelikle mafevkdaki dersleri izlemenizi referans ederim.

Erişilebilirlik Desteği: tableLayoutPanel, erişilebilirlik gereksinimlerini önlemek ciğerin mukteza işlemlevselliği katkısızlar. Bu, kullanıcıların engellerle karşılaşmadan uygulamanızı kullanmalarını sağlamlar.

C# içerisinde metotların bulunak bilgisini kaplamak muhtevain kullanılan temsilci veya delegate nedir, niçin kullanılır ve kullanımı ile müteallik bilgiler ülke kızılıyor.

Oysa biz bu metodları klasımıza yazmamıştık.Bu metodlar Object derslikından lakırtııtım vasıtasıyla gelirler.Her nesneden ulaşılabilen bu metodlar haddizatında object klasının metodlarıdır.

Report this page